Abstract
A communications infrastructure, comprising an energy transfer medium transmitting a sine wave of a first frequency. A first coil is placed proximate the energy transfer medium and a power source coupled to the first coil selectively charges the first coil with a first voltage of a first polarity in a first instance and then selectively charges the first coil with a second voltage of opposite polarity in a second instance to generate a first three dimensional spatial fractalized voltage sample. The first sample is mapped to a symbol of a set of symbols and coded into the sine wave by virtue of the first coil being proximate the energy transfer medium.
